Dementia Singapore is excitedly preparing for a monumental evening, a one-night-only concert featuring international pop-rock sensation Michael Learns To Rock on 9 September 2023.

Held at Our Tampines Hub, Town Square at 8pm, this celebration holds a weighty significance.

The twofold purpose is, firstly, to have a rollicking good time and, secondly, to generate vital funds for Singapore’s dementia community.

A Concert with a Cause

This is not just a night of musical nostalgia.

It’s a night where love meets loyalty, where passion intertwines with purpose.

Every penny earned from the night goes to the noble mission of Dementia Singapore, straight into strengthening the support structures for individuals touched by dementia.
